Innovative Solutions and Support, Inc. designs, manufactures and sells flight avionics products, which are electronic instruments used in the operation of aircraft, to the military and government, commercial air transport and corporate aviation markets primarily to upgrade, or retrofit, aircraft currently in use. The company's products include flightinformation computers, electronic displays and advanced monitoring systems that measure and display critical flight information, including air data, such as airspeed and altitude, and engine and fuel data.
